简单来说,Cursor 是“壳”和“交互层”,而 Claude 是它的“大脑”之一。
对于咱们后端开发来说,可以把它们的关系理解为 “客户端与服务端 API” 或者 “IDE 与编译器” 的关系。
以下是它们关系的深度拆解:
1. 供应与消费的关系(最核心)
-
Claude 是由 Anthropic 公司开发的顶级大语言模型(LLM)。
-
Cursor 是由 Anysphere 公司开发的 AI 编程工具。
-
关系: Cursor 本身并不生产最底层的大模型(虽然它有自研的小模型用于补全),它主要通过 API 调用 的方式,把 Claude(尤其是 Claude 3.5 Sonnet / Claude 4)接入到编辑器里。目前,Cursor 是 Anthropic 全球最大的企业级客户之一。
2. “灵魂伴侣”般的适配
虽然 Cursor 也支持 GPT-4o 或 Gemini,但在开发者圈子里,Cursor + Claude 被公认为目前的“最强代码搭子”。
-
为什么选 Claude: 相比 GPT,Claude 的代码逻辑更像“真人”,注释清晰,且在处理复杂的 Java 泛型、Spring 链式调用时,Bug 率更低。
-
Cursor 的加持: Cursor 针对 Claude 做了深度优化。比如它的 Composer (代码构建器) 模式,利用 Claude 的长上下文能力,可以一次性修改你 Java 项目里的五六个关联文件。
3. 现在的竞争与合作 (2026 年新现状)
现在的关系变得有点微妙:
-
既合作: Cursor 依然极度依赖 Claude 的模型能力。
-
又竞争: Anthropic 推出了 Claude Code(命令行端的 AI 编程助手),直接下场和 Cursor 抢地盘。而 Cursor 也不甘示弱,开始挖走 Anthropic 的核心开发者,并尝试结合 Kimi 等其他模型来降低对单一家公司的依赖。
4. 形象的比喻
-
Claude 像是一本极其聪明的百科全书,它懂所有的代码逻辑。
-
Cursor 像是一个超级图书馆管理员。它不仅把 Claude 请来坐镇,还顺便帮你把书架(项目代码)、借书卡(Git 历史)、甚至旁边的复印机(终端/编译器)全部打通了。
总结一句话:
你用 Cursor 写代码时,那个在后台帮你思考、给你写出 Private Key 混淆逻辑或 Redis 分布式锁逻辑的,多半就是 Claude。
既然你之前做过那么多后端架构,建议在 Cursor 的设置里手动把模型固定在 Claude 3.5 Sonnet 以上,它的逻辑严密性目前确实比 GPT-4o 强一个档次。
这段视频记录了 Cursor 创始人与 Anthropic 团队的对谈,详细解释了两家公司如何通过深度合作来改变现有的软件开发工作流。